The Greenfield one is picturesque, with a sunken outdoor eating areas with pine trees, tables and a long waterfall, as well as a smaller indoor waiting/eating area. I've eaten at three locations, including the original (now Junior's Custard) Appleton Ave. You're not likely to be disappointed, because they even provide a monthly calendar so you know what days you should go there to get your favorite flavors. Every day, Kopp's offers a special sundae in addition to their regular choices, and each day sees a special custard flavor, too. Elsa Kopp is credited with coming up with the flavor of the day.
